#d1c96a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d1c96a is composed of 82% red, 78.8% green and 41.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 3.8% magenta, 49.3%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 55.3 degrees, a saturation of 52.8% and a lightness of 61.8%. #d1c96a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d4 with #a39300.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

Shades and Tints of #d1c96a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#fbfaf1 is the lightest one.
